WebAug 10, 2024 · Ethanol (Ethyl Alcohol) Ethanol (also called ethyl alcohol, grain alcohol, drinking alcohol, or simply alcohol) is a chemical compound, a simple alcohol with the chemical formula C 2 H 6 O. Its formula can be also written as CH 3 −CH 2 −OH or C 2 H 5 OH (an ethyl group linked to a hydroxyl group), and is often abbreviated as EtOH. … WebMar 12, 2024 · Alcohol, or ethanol, is the intoxicating agent found in beer, wine and liquor. ... Fourteen grams or about 0.6 fluid ounces of pure alcohol equals one “drink”. Examples of this amount may include one twelve ounce beer (5 percent alcohol), eight to nine ounces of malt liquor (7 percent alcohol), 5 ounces of wine (12 percent alcohol) or 1.5 ...

WebOct 14, 2024 · Updated October 14, 2024 Ethanol Ethanol, also called alcohol, ethyl alcohol and grain alcohol, is a clear, colorless liquid and an ingredient in alcoholic beverages like beer, wine or brandy. Ethanol is a … Ethanol (abbr. EtOH; also called ethyl alcohol, grain alcohol, drinking alcohol, or simply alcohol) is an organic compound. It is an alcohol with the chemical formula C2H6O. Its formula can also be written as CH3−CH2−OH or C2H5OH (an ethyl group linked to a hydroxyl group). Ethanol is a volatile, flammable, … See more Ethanol is the systematic name defined by the International Union of Pure and Applied Chemistry for a compound consisting of an alkyl group with two carbon atoms (prefix "eth-"), having a single bond between them (infix "-an-") … See more Chemical formula Ethanol is a 2-carbon alcohol. Its molecular formula is CH3CH2OH. An alternative notation is … See more Ethanol is produced both as a petrochemical, through the hydration of ethylene and, via biological processes, by fermenting sugars with See more Ethanol is classified as a primary alcohol, meaning that the carbon that its hydroxyl group attaches to has at least two hydrogen atoms attached to it as well. Many ethanol reactions occur at its hydroxyl group.
